Clean insert dbunit
WebSep 30, 2012 · CLEAN_INSERT, INSERT and DELETE_ALL operations are compatible to views. How to enable batch statement? ... DbUnit inserts plus updates rows in the order few were found in their dataset; delete about the other hand am done in inverse order. ... DbUnit uses the first tag for a table to defines the columns on be populated. If to follow … Web概述 Dbunit是一个基于JUnit的数据库集成测试框架。DBUnit 的设计理念就是在测试之前,给对象数据库植入我们需要的准备数据,最后,在测试完毕后,回溯到测试前的状态;它使数据库在测试过程之间处于一种已知状态,如果一个测试用例对数据库造成了破坏性影响,它可以帮助避免造成后面的测试 ...
Clean insert dbunit
Did you know?
Web据我所知,dbUnit中不存在这样的功能,而且您也不需要它 因为您可以简单地对不同的数据集执行多次操作 DatabaseOperation.CLEAN_INSERT.execute(conn, "first_table.xml"); DatabaseOperation.CLEAN_INSERT.execute(conn, "second_table.xml"); 或者用于在运行时 Webpackage foo; import com.github.springtestdbunit.annotation.DatabaseOperation; import com.github.springtestdbunit.operation.DatabaseOperationLookup;
WebMar 1, 2006 · This worked for me. I added this to the dbunit-maven-plugin in pom.xml $ {jdbc.url}&sessionVariables=FOREIGN_KEY_CHECKS=0. In PostgresQL you can make foreign key constraints deferable. I generate the SQL for the database setup (boctest.sql) with Hibernate Tools, and before running it I insert the required SQL code … WebDatabaseOperation.CLEAN_INSERTはDatabaseOperationオブジェクトです。 CLEAN_INSERTと指定することにより「テーブルのデータをすべて削除し、IDataSet …
WebMar 24, 2024 · INSERT Performs insert of the data defined in provided data sets. This is the default strategy. CLEAN_INSERT Performs insert of the data defined in provided data sets, after removal of all data present in the tables (DELETE_ALL invoked by DBUnit before INSERT). REFRESH During this operation existing rows are updated and new ones are … WebDELETE. Deletes database table rows that matches rows from the dataset. DELETE_ALL. Deletes all rows from a database table when the table is specified in the dataset. INSERT. Inserts new database tables and contents from the dataset. REFRESH. Refresh the contents of existing database tables. TRUNCATE_TABLE.
http://dbunit.org/components.html
prabho ganapathe by sobanaWeb据我所知,dbUnit中不存在这样的功能,而且您也不需要它 因为您可以简单地对不同的数据集执行多次操作 DatabaseOperation.CLEAN_INSERT.execute(conn, "first_table.xml"); … prabh tour and travelsWebCLEAN_INSERT. Deletes all rows from a database table when the tables is specified in the dataset and subsequently insert new contents. DELETE. Deletes database table rows … prabhu bank account numberWebFeb 26, 2024 · In a dbunit context the default seeding strategy is CLEAN_INSERT which means that in most of the cases you don't need clean before ... I agree that in most cases you don't need clean before. There are just some cases where your datasets don't necessarily have all the tables that the test touches, so you'd have to add empty tables in … prabhu bank chitwan branchWebPossible values are: CLEAN_INSERT, INSERT, REFRESH and UPDATE. CLEAN_INSERT, meaning that DBUnit will clean and then insert data in tables present … prabhodhan thakare borivaliWebJul 10, 2024 · CLEAN_INSERT では、 DELETE_ALL と INSERT を組み合わせた処理が行われる データセットで指定されたテーブルのデータが全て削除されたうえで、データ … prabhubank.comWebJun 14, 2016 · DBUnitとは. JavaでDBのテストを行う際に、データをよしなにやってくれるすごいやつです。. XMLとかExcelとかにデータを書いておくと、勝手にDBにデータを設定してくれます。. TRUNCATEとかINSERTとかUPDATEとかいろいろできます。. prabh simran singh university of huddersfield